| ⏰ Good Morning! Here's your historical nugget for October 6: | On this day in 1927, "The Jazz Singer" premiered in New York City, becoming the first feature-length film with synchronized dialogue. Its release marked the end of the silent film era and the birth of "talkies," forever transforming Hollywood and the global entertainment industry. The S&P 500 is hovering near record highs as investors pile into tech stocks on optimism around AI. AMD's recent deal with OpenAI drove a massive rally in semiconductor names. Valuations are flashing caution. The "Buffett Indicator" — total stock market value relative to GDP — has surpassed 200%, a level associated with elevated risk and speculative excess. October may be volatile. Seasonal trends and warnings from firms like Goldman Sachs suggest that what's been a calm stretch could give way to sharper swings.
| 🏛️ Macro & Policy Risks | Fed rate paths in focus. Futures markets now price in a high likelihood of a rate cut later this month, reflecting expectations that inflation is cooling and growth is softening. Economic growth is weakening. S&P Global sees 2025 ending with below-trend U.S. growth, signaling that much of the upside right now depends on policy levers and investor sentiment. Geopolitics & supply shocks matter. Oil prices jumped ~1.5% after OPEC+ announced a smaller-than-expected output increase. That adds another layer of uncertainty, particularly for inflation and consumer costs. Banking and consolidation trends. The sector is trending toward deals — Fifth Third's $10.9B acquisition of Comerica is one recent example — as regulatory, competitive, and capital pressures mount.
